Amidst the recent pandemic, VTSEVA’s Seattle branch came together to create Virtual Reading for Kids, a program made to support families affected by the stay-at-home order in which entertainment, daycare, and other child services were limited. Through the program, we not only provided a fun and engaging activity for kids bi-weekly, but also raised money for VTSEVA’s Covid Relief Fund from participating families.
Twice a week, volunteers of all ages came to read stories from picture books to indian classic comics to short chapter books over Webex. Through our program’s webpage, children from across the nation were able to easily join sessions from our online link and enjoy a virtual read-along from the comfort of their home. Through our efforts we were able to attract kids from Washington, Ohio, California, North Carolina, Texas, and many more. Furthermore, we attracted many passionate volunteers ranging from adults to elementary students eager to converse and support others in their community during these stressful times.
